MÓSTOLES/ Rosario Pardo gets into the skin of a seamstress in ‘The days of snow’

The cultural agenda of Escena Móstoles, organized by the Department of Culture, returns, like every weekend, to the town, with a prominent presence of women, with works such as the dance show ‘Woman’ or the play ‘Los días de la nieve’, starring the actress Rosario Pardo.
In this way, the programming for the weekend will start this Friday the 10th, at 8:00 p.m. The Los Vivancos company arrives at the Teatro del Bosque with its dance show ‘Woman’.
This multidisciplinary work, which combines interpretive dance, avant-garde flamenco, theatrical expression, music and great audiovisual effects presents, through 7 acts, a reflection on situations that many women have experienced at different times in their lives.
For his part, hehe actress Rosario Pardo will be at the Teatro del Bosque on Saturday 11 at 7:00 p.m. with her play “Los días de la nieve”under the direction of Chema Barco and with text by Alberto Conejero.
The work brings us closer to the story of a seamstress who is about to finish her latest commission: a sea blue dress. The person who commissioned it witnesses these final touches. Between stitch and stitch, the seamstress recalls her life, evokes it, relives it.
Puppets and children’s cinema
Inside Scene Live on Sunday, The Bitonio company brings to the El Soto Theater, at 12:30 p.m., its string puppet show «Little Fables»which will make both adults and children laugh.
In the tradition of the old westerns, a poor lonely cowboy and his horse cross the west in search of their fortune. When they meet the goose that lays the golden eggs, their destiny will change and their confrontation will lead to an explosive and unexpected ending.
On Sunday the 12th, “Proyecta” returns. Family cinema” with the screening of “Cruella”. It will be at 6:00 p.m. at the Joan Miró Sociocultural Center. Dreaming of becoming a fashion designer, young creative Estella (Emma Stone) teams up with a couple of thieves to survive on the streets of the British capital. Her fashion talent soon catches the eye of legendary designer, Baroness von Hellman (Emma Thompson). A series of events lead Estella to become the strident and vengeful “Cruella.”
